A contract opportunity is available for a Speech-Language Pathologist specializing in telespeech services. This role focuses on providing support across various educational levels including elementary (grades K-5), middle (grades 6-8), and high school (grades 9-12).
Location: Albuquerque, NM
Key Responsibilities:
- Deliver remote speech-language pathology services to students from diverse grade ranges.
- Assess, plan, and implement individualized speech therapy plans tailored to student needs.
- Collaborate with educational staff to integrate speech goals within the classroom setting.
- Monitor and document student progress, adapting interventions as necessary.
- Maintain compliance with relevant educational and healthcare standards.
Desired Qualifications:
- Certification or licensure as a Speech-Language Pathologist.
- Experience with telespeech or teletherapy service delivery methods.
- Background working with elementary, middle, and high school populations.
- Strong communication skills to engage effectively with students and school personnel.
- Ability to manage caseloads remotely with attention to detail and flexibility.
